Determine each shift’s apportionment using Webster’s method. (Some divisors between 12 and 12.05 will work.)


When appropriate round quotas to the nearest hundredth.

A hospital has 200 nurses to be apportioned among four shifts: shifts A, B, C, and D. The hospital decides to apportion the nurses based on the average number of room calls reported during each shift. Room calls are shown in the table at the top of the right column.
